当前位置:首页 > 行业动态 > 正文

linux怎么写c语言

在Linux环境下编写C语言程序,你需要遵循以下步骤:

1、安装GCC编译器

GCC(GNU Compiler Collection)是Linux系统下最常用的C语言编译器,在大多数Linux发行版中,GCC通常默认安装,如果你的系统中没有安装GCC,可以使用包管理器进行安装,在基于Debian的系统中,你可以使用aptget命令:

sudo aptget update
sudo aptget install buildessential

2、编写C程序

使用文本编辑器创建一个新的C源文件,你可以使用nano或vim编辑器,这里以nano为例创建一个名为hello.c的文件:

nano hello.c

然后在打开的文件中输入以下C代码:

#include <stdio.h>
int main() {
    printf("Hello, World!
");
    return 0;
}

保存并退出编辑器(在nano中,按Ctrl+X,然后按Y确认保存,最后按Enter确认文件名)。

3、编译C程序

在终端中,使用GCC编译器编译C源文件,这将生成一个可执行文件,对于hello.c,你可以运行:

gcc hello.c o hello

上述命令将生成一个名为hello的可执行文件。

4、运行程序

在终端中运行编译后的可执行文件,在本例中,你可以运行:

./hello

你应该会在终端中看到输出Hello, World!

5、调试和优化

如果程序有错误或者需要优化,你可以使用GDB(GNU Debugger)进行调试,要调试hello程序,你可以运行:

gdb ./hello

在GDB中,你可以设置断点、单步执行、查看变量值等操作来查找和修复问题。

6、进一步学习

为了提高C编程技能,你可以参考以下资源:

C语言标准库参考手册:https://en.cppreference.com/w/c

GCC文档:https://gcc.gnu.org/documentation.html

GDB文档:https://sourceware.org/gdb/current/onlinedocs/gdb/

Linux环境下编写C语言程序主要包括安装编译器、编写源代码、编译、运行和调试等步骤,通过学习和实践,你将能够掌握C语言编程的基本技能。

0